Queen takes in Casino Royale

2006-11-15 15:03:36

The new James Bond film based in and around a lavish casino held its premiere in London last night, with the Queen and a host of stars in attendance.

The royal performance saw the monarch meet the film's star, Daniel Craig. Sir Elton John was among the other famous names in attendance.

Casino Royale, in which new Bond Craig must attempt to stop villain Le Chiffre from swindling a VIP casino, is released in theaters later this week.

Craig, whose selection as Pierce Brosnan's replacement attracted criticism from numerous fans and much of the media, spent an hour signing autographs in the rain for fans.

The new film is said to largely stick to the plot of Ian Fleming's first novel, with the main exception being that the book's centrepiece, a game of baccarat between Bond and Le Chiffre, has been changed to No Limit Texas Hold'em Poker.

Despite the previous criticism, both the film and Craig have been praised by early media reports that followed exclusive screenings of Casino Royale early last week.
